(1) A proprietor shall— Proprietor to keep books (a) keep books, records and accounts in relation to his business of account, in such form, for such period and in such manner as the etc. State Government may prescribe; (b) permit any officer to inspect and take copies of or extracts from any books, records, accounts or other documents in his possession or power which relate or appear to relate to the business. (2) The State Government may require the proprietor to give such information relating to his business as the State Government may think necessary and in particular, to produce at a specified time and place books, records, accounts or other documents relating to the business. 85 The West Bengal Advertisement Tax Act, 1976.
